TikTok ban puts brake on parent ByteDance's India office space expansion plan

TikTok parent ByteDance's move to lay off employees, following its permanent ban in India, has effectively shuttered the Chinese company's office expansion plans here. The company is unlikely to go ahead with its plan to occupy big space in Mumbai's Goregaon suburb as committed in July, right in the middle of the pandemic and uncertainty over its future in the country, said people with direct knowledge of the development. The Beijing-headquartered company had entered into a flexible office space deal for 1,250 seats at WeWork India's Nesco property in Mumbai's Goregaon suburb last year. It has not taken charge of the space and not even intimated WeWork India about any plan to do so. The deal for the Mumbai office was struck last year with a plan to use the same for expansion and consolidating some of its operations here. Apart from this proposed office set-up in a co-working hub in Mumbai, ByteDance also has two operational offices in Bengaluru and Gurgaon through a similar arrangement with WeWork India and these would also be up for review. ET has already reported that the Chinese Internet company has started the process of laying off employees in India following this permanent ban on its most popular apps TikTok and Helo last week.
